i dunno about the others but here is my observations:
Hybrid 2.4
- More Colors (has better realism)
- Focus was set to normal (tho i think its much below than that)
- Process image quickly
R1A044 Modded
- Much Sharper
- Less Color Realism
- The Focus is wider (much wider than 2.4)
- Makes my fon feel sluggish.. (i feel some lags while goin thru menus)
i guess thats about it.. but these 2 drivers can give us more... its nice to have these two drivers with me... i can jump between them when occassion calls. ciao!
